Senior Software Engineer(Java/Kotlin)

4 weeks ago


North Vancouver, Canada NearSource Full time

Discover the chance to become a Senior Software Engineer (Java, Kotlin) with us in Canada for a Fortune 500 client. All the details are outlined below. This role offers full-time employment with remote work flexibility, but candidates must be based in Canada.

Responsibilities:

  • Design, code, test, debug, and document new and existing components to ensure that software meets business, quality, and operational needs.
  • Build high-quality code by developing both unit and integration testing.
  • Design and develop UI using ReactJS. Participate in code reviews to ensure new code conforms to the highest standards.
  • Work with the team to troubleshoot code-level problems quickly and efficiently.
  • Excellent technical problem-solving skills and aptitude to learn new technologies and methodologies.

Minimum Qualification:

  • BS/MS in computer science or related technical field.
  • Strong experience developing scalable, distributed applications.
  • Must have hands-on experience with Kotlin.
  • Design and develop RESTful APIs using Microservices architecture using Java.
  • Strong experience in object-oriented programming with languages like Java 8 and ReactJS. Broad experience with the Spring boot framework.
  • Strong experience with Amazon Web Services.
  • Experience working with containerization technology like Docker.
  • Strong experience with building cloud-based API platforms or backend systems.

APPLY NOW



  • Vancouver, Canada NearSource Full time

    Take on the role of Senior Software Developer(Kotlin/Java) for a multinational Fortune 500 Project in Canada. Drive innovation and contribute to technological excellence. Apply today to become a key player in joining adynamic team.Responsibilities: Design, code, test, debug, and document new and existing components to ensure that software meets business,...


  • Vancouver, Canada NearSource Full time

    Take on the role of Senior Software Developer(Kotlin/Java) for a multinational Fortune 500 Project in Canada. Drive innovation and contribute to technological excellence. Apply today to become a key player in joining a dynamic team.Responsibilities: Design, code, test, debug, and document new and existing components to ensure that software meets business,...


  • Vancouver, Canada NearSource Full time

    Take on the role of Senior Software Developer(Kotlin/Java) for a multinational Fortune 500 Project in Canada. Drive innovation and contribute to technological excellence. Apply today to become a key player in joining adynamic team.Responsibilities: Design, code, test, debug, and document new and existing components to ensure that software meets business,...


  • Vancouver, Canada NearSource Full time

    Explore the opportunity to join us as a Senior Software Developer(Java, Kotlin) for a Fortune 500 client in Canada. This position entails full-time employment with the option for remote work, though applicants must reside in Canada. All pertinent details are provided below.Responsibilities:Design, code, test, debug, and document new and existing components...


  • Vancouver, Canada NearSource Full time

    Explore the opportunity to join us as a Senior Software Developer(Java, Kotlin) for a Fortune 500 client in Canada. This position entails full-time employment with the option for remote work, though applicants must reside in Canada. All pertinent details are provided below.Responsibilities:Design, code, test, debug, and document new and existing components...


  • Vancouver, Canada NearSource Full time

    Discover the chance to become a Senior Backend Engineer (Java, Kotlin) with us in Canada for a Fortune 500 client. All the details are outlined below. This role offers full-time employment with remote work flexibility, but candidates must be based in Canada.Responsibilities:Design, code, test, debug, and document new and existing components to ensure that...


  • Vancouver, Canada NearSource Full time

    Discover the chance to become a Senior Backend Engineer (Java, Kotlin) with us in Canada for a Fortune 500 client. All the details are outlined below. This role offers full-time employment with remote work flexibility, but candidates must be based in Canada.Responsibilities:Design, code, test, debug, and document new and existing components to ensure that...


  • Vancouver, Canada Samsung Electronics Full time

    Job Description:Job information Senior Software Engineer (Java) from the Company Samsung Electronics, this latest Senior Software Engineer (Java) job vacancy is located in the city Hybrid remote in Vancouver, BC located in the country Canada . This latest job opening is open to job seekers who have the latest education / graduate Bachelor Degree . Job...


  • Vancouver, Canada Samsung Electronics Full time

    Job Description:Job information Senior Software Engineer (Java) from the Company Samsung Electronics, this latest Senior Software Engineer (Java) job vacancy is located in the city Hybrid remote in Vancouver, BC located in the country Canada . This latest job opening is open to job seekers who have the latest education / graduate Bachelor Degree . Job...


  • Vancouver, Canada Samsung Electronics Full time

    Job Description:Job information Senior Software Engineer (Java) from the Company Samsung Electronics, this latest Senior Software Engineer (Java) job vacancy is located in the city Hybrid remote in Vancouver, BC located in the country Canada . This latest job opening is open to job seekers who have the latest education / graduate Bachelor Degree . Job...


  • Vancouver, Canada JAM Software GmbH Full time

    Marqeta is seeking a Senior Software Engineer to join its Data Parser team, focusing on building a scalable and efficient data processing service that facilitates cross-product solutions. The role involves using Java, Python, and technologies like Spark or PySpark, and applies creative thinking to solve data problems while adhering to engineering best...


  • Vancouver, Canada JAM Software GmbH Full time

    Marqeta is seeking a Senior Software Engineer to join its Data Parser team, focusing on building a scalable and efficient data processing service that facilitates cross-product solutions. The role involves using Java, Python, and technologies like Spark or PySpark, and applies creative thinking to solve data problems while adhering to engineering best...


  • Vancouver, Canada JAM Software GmbH Full time

    Marqeta is seeking a Senior Software Engineer to join its Data Parser team, focusing on building a scalable and efficient data processing service that facilitates cross-product solutions. The role involves using Java, Python, and technologies like Spark or PySpark, and applies creative thinking to solve data problems while adhering to engineering best...


  • Vancouver, Canada JAM Software GmbH Full time

    Marqeta is seeking a Senior Software Engineer to join its Data Parser team, focusing on building a scalable and efficient data processing service that facilitates cross-product solutions. The role involves using Java, Python, and technologies like Spark or PySpark, and applies creative thinking to solve data problems while adhering to engineering best...


  • Vancouver, Canada JAM Software GmbH Full time

    Marqeta is seeking a Senior Software Engineer to join its Data Parser team, focusing on building a scalable and efficient data processing service that facilitates cross-product solutions. The role involves using Java, Python, and technologies like Spark or PySpark, and applies creative thinking to solve data problems while adhering to engineering best...

  • Software Engineer II

    3 weeks ago


    Vancouver, British Columbia, Canada Microsoft Canada Full time

    OverviewOverview We are the Azure Communication Services Team and we are seeking a Software Engineer II to join us We power reliable, high quality SMS, Chat, PSTN, video calling and meeting platform services across Microsoft products. Our service platform is well architected, globally distributed, highly scalable and built for the Cloud. The World continues...


  • Vancouver, British Columbia, Canada Microsoft Canada Full time

    OverviewOverview We are the Azure Communication Services Team and we are seeking a Software Engineer II to join us We power reliable, high quality SMS, Chat, PSTN, video calling and meeting platform services across Microsoft products. Our service platform is well architected, globally distributed, highly scalable and built for the Cloud. The World continues...

  • Software Engineer II

    3 weeks ago


    Vancouver, Canada Microsoft Full time

    Overview We are the Azure Communication Services Team and we are seeking a Software Engineer II to join us! We power reliable, high quality SMS, Chat, PSTN, video calling and meeting platform services across Microsoft products. Our service platform is well architected, globally distributed, highly scalable and built for the Cloud. The...

  • Software Engineer II

    3 weeks ago


    Vancouver, British Columbia, Canada Microsoft Corporation Full time

    OverviewWe are the Azure Communication Services Team and we are seeking a Software Engineer II to join us We power reliable, high quality SMS, Chat, PSTN, video calling and meeting platform services across Microsoft products. Our service platform is well architected, globally distributed, highly scalable and built for the Cloud. The World continues to scale...


  • Vancouver, British Columbia, Canada Microsoft Corporation Full time

    OverviewWe are the Azure Communication Services Team and we are seeking a Software Engineer II to join us We power reliable, high quality SMS, Chat, PSTN, video calling and meeting platform services across Microsoft products. Our service platform is well architected, globally distributed, highly scalable and built for the Cloud. The World continues to scale...